Transaction 69f282ed373148b87c1364966101c5a56451e7685e66fc5d6a72fa28b184d700
1 Input
2 Outputs
- 69f282ed373148b87c1364966101c5a56451e7685e66fc5d6a72fa28b184d700:0
- 69f282ed373148b87c1364966101c5a56451e7685e66fc5d6a72fa28b184d700:1
value 30031735
address 1FARcELQizMU5WyvcxW2XL2cveWAXZkW3W
value 1337775
address 18NJKyiLcUN19wGwANWXb4rn4PuENdybXo